CodeDeployToECS的每个action配置属性在AWS CodePipeline中指的是什么?

What does each action configuration property of CodeDeployToECS refers to in AWS CodePipeline?

我正在尝试在 AWS CodePipeline 中创建 Amazon ECS(蓝绿)操作 (CodeDeployToECS)。这将使用 Terraform 完成,因此需要手动指定操作。

根据CodePipeline中Action Structure Requirements下的CodePipeline Pipeline Structure Reference,一个CodeDeployToECS action有8个action配置属性:

没有关于每个操作配置的确切细节的文档属性。我能够推断出一些映射到 AWS 控制台的名称以进行相应的操作。我能够推断出的映射如下所示。

然而,两个动作的配置属性仍然是个谜; Image1ArtifactNameImage1ContainerName 属性。这两个字段指的是什么?

使用 aws-cli,我可以确认 Image1ArtifactName 对应于标记为 'Input artifact with image details' 的顶部文本字段,而 Image1ContainerName 对应于标记为 [=19= 的下方文本字段].

我通过创建另一个 CodePipeline 和 运行 aws codepipeline get-pipeline --name my-pipeline 来确认,以 JSON 格式获取管道的详细信息,这很容易破译字段映射。